Abstract
Some embodiments provide a method for a network management and control system that manages a virtual infrastructure deployed across a set of datacenters. Based on input from a top-level user of the virtual infrastructure, the method deploys a first logical network within the virtual infrastructure and defines one or more second-level users of the virtual infrastructure. The method receives input from a second-level user of the virtual infrastructure to define a second logical network and connect the second logical network to the first logical network. The first and second logical networks use a same data model and the second-level users are restricted from viewing configuration of the first logical network.
